WCW World Championship Wrestling offers engaging fighting gameplay that requires hand-eye coordination, reaction time, and strategic thinking. The tag team mechanic encourages local cooperative play, fostering teamwork and social interaction among players.

The game features simulated wrestling violence, which is mild but present. While local multiplayer can introduce competitive toxicity, the game design itself does not incorporate modern manipulative mechanics or monetization pressures.
